WebCloud-based servers are intended to provide the same functions, support the same operating systems (OSes) and applications, and offer similar performance characteristics as traditional physical (and virtual) servers that run in a local data center. Cloud servers are often referred to as virtual servers, virtual private servers or virtual platforms. Web2 days ago · Compute Engine VMs run on a physical host that has Google's security-hardened, KVM-based hypervisor . With nested virtualization, the physical host and its hypervisor are the level 0 (L0) environment. A cloud hypervisor consists of virtualization technologies that abstract the physical hardware resources of a cloud provider’s data center. They allow organizations to run distributed workloads on the cloud architecture. hyperparathyroidism leads toWebGitHub - cloud-hypervisor/cloud-hypervisor: A Virtual Machine Monitor for modern Cloud workloads.
